基于改进云模型的公路施工安全防护系统评价

【摘要】:为了保障公路施工现场人员的生命安全,针对安全防护系统建立基于改进云模型的综合评价模型。首先,构建公路施工安全防护系统评价指标体系,从劳动防护用品、人员通道、临边洞口防护和高处作业等4方面开展评价研究;然后,提出一种微调合成算子对权重云矩阵和安全云矩阵进行模糊合成计算,降低熵值对期望的依赖程度;最后,通过正向云发生器生成安全云图和标准云图,评价安全防护系统整体和各级评价指标的安全状态。应用上述方法评价某工程实例。结果表明:该公路施工安全防护系统整体和高处作业的安全等级为良,劳动防护用品的使用和监督安全等级为中;基于改进云模型的安全评价方法具有较好的可行性与适应性,实例评价结果与实际情况基本一致。
[Abstract]:In order to ensure the life safety of highway construction site personnel, a comprehensive evaluation model based on improved cloud model is established for safety protection system. Firstly, the evaluation index system of highway construction safety protection system is constructed, and the evaluation research is carried out from four aspects: Labor protective equipment, personnel channel, edge hole protection and high work. Then, a fine tuning synthesis operator is proposed to calculate the weight cloud matrix and safety cloud matrix by fuzzy synthesis, so as to reduce the dependence of entropy value on expectation. Finally, the safety state of the overall and all levels of the safety protection system is evaluated by generating the safety cloud picture and the standard cloud image by the forward cloud generator. The above method is used to evaluate an engineering example. The results show that the safety grade of the whole and high operation of the highway construction safety protection system is good, and the safety grade of the use and supervision of labor protective equipment is medium, and the safety evaluation method based on the improved cloud model has good feasibility and adaptability, and the evaluation results of the example are basically consistent with the actual situation.
